The Middle east has been a hotspot since any of us can remember. Senior citizens can recall when the state of Israel was born in 1948. Boomers can recall the Six-Day War. Young adults can remember Operation Desert Storm, and kids have grown up with American troops in Afghanistan and Iraq.
But all of this unrest is nothing new. General Joshua took the Promised Land by force, wresting control from the Hittites that occupied it. Years later, the Assyrian dominated the area.
Much blood has been shed on the part of those who would seek to control the area known as the Middle East. Today's FamilyFirst pick is a Flash movie that outlines the details of the various empires that have ruled the area, and their eventual demises.
Indeed, today's situation of various independent states is a new twist in the Mid-East, and is obviously going through growing pains of its own.
